Peter Millar was founded in 2001 with a single cashmere sweater offered in 24 colors. Based in Raleigh and Durham, North Carolina, the American lifestyle brand has grown to include luxury performance sportswear, seasonal resort and country club apparel, sophisticated classics, casually refined tailored clothing and sartorial accessories.

The Logistics Engineering Co-Op (January 12, 2027 – May 7, 2027) in our Durham, NC office offers hands-on experience driving operational excellence and continuous improvement within a fast-paced distribution environment.

In this role, you will partner closely with the Logistics and Leadership teams to analyze system and performance data, translate insights into actionable recommendations, and help shape data-driven decisions across the site. You’ll build and maintain dashboards and BI tools that simplify complex analysis for broader use, while also supporting initiatives that improve efficiency, accuracy, and throughput.

You will play a key role in projects that directly impact site performance. Ranging from process validation and root cause analysis to layout redesign and material handling improvements. This is a highly visible opportunity to contribute to real-world solutions, develop technical and analytical skills, and gain exposure to Lean and continuous improvement methodologies in a collaborative, team-oriented setting.

 

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S:

  • Validate system data for time studies, historical data analysis and process review to determine validity of proposed process changes

  • Analyze business/performance metrics and impacts across the site and develop BI tools to make analysis repeatable for less technical users

  • Create and maintain dashboard measures to support senior management

  • Identify barriers to performance and assist Leadership Team in identifying/analyzing root cause and effect and develop action plans to resolve

  • Support all continuous improvement initiatives in Logistics with idea generation, leading improvement teams, idea gathering from floor workers, etc.

  • Lead testing and validation of system enhancements

  • Execute projects including layout redesign and material handling improvements

  • Create/maintain procedures, guides, and process documentation

 

COMPETENCIES:

  • Excellent data analysis skills through Excel and BI type tools

  • Database / SQL knowledge

  • Excellent organizational skills /detail oriented

  • Exposure to analytical, reasoning, and problem-solving methods (Lean, Six Sigma, A3, etc.)

  • Self-directed, task oriented, and flexible in fast-paced distribution environment

  • Ability to write reports, business correspondence, and procedure manuals

  • Strong communication skills (written & verbal)

  • Problem-solve and develop ideas and suggestions for process improvements.

  • Ability to maintain and build effective relationships with cross-functional team

  • Ability to stand up to 8-10 hours during shift

  • Ability to lift up to 20 pounds periodically

DESIRED EDUCATION AND EXPERIENCE:

  • Progressing toward a BS Industrial Systems Engineering or equivalent engineering experience
